Handling optical disks
Observe the following when you use an optical disk on NEC Express5800/ft series:
As for a disk such as a noncompliant “copy-protected CD,” we shall not guarantee that
you can use a CD player to play it with this server.
Be careful not to drop the optical disk.
Do not bend or place anything on the optical disk.
Do not attach labels on the optical disk.
Do not touch the signal side (blank side).
Place the optical disk gently on the tray with the printed side up.
Do not scratch, or use a pencil or ballpoint pen to write on the optical disk.
Keep away from cigarette smoke.
Do not leave the optical disk in a place that is subject to direct sunlight or high
temperatures (e.g., due to a heater).
If the optical disk becomes dirty with dust or fingerprints, wipe it gently from its center
to edge with a dry soft cloth.
When you clean the optical disk, use the cleaner expressly meant for it. Do not use a
record cleaner (spray), benzine, or thinner.
Store the optical disk in a protective case when not in use.
